### Runbook: WikiGarden Role Access

If someone pings you saying they can't edit pages on WikiGarden, don't panic — nine times out of ten it's the role sync job on the Tallow cluster that's stalled. Kick it with `rolesync --force` and wait about two minutes. If editors still get bounced to read-only, the sync worker probably lost its credential after the last redeploy. Pop open `/etc/wikigarden/worker.env` and check the bottom of the file. The line right below this sentence is the one that restores it.

env line for yahaf-kageg: VAULT_KEY5=978f5

**First-Day Checklist — Night Shift: Canteen Access**

☐ Canteen orientation. The Ashgrove Works canteen is shared with Fennick Instruments next door; their night crew uses it from midnight. Show the new starter the shared seating rules posted by the fridge, the allergen board, and where to stack trays. Remind them work materials stay out of the canteen. The after-hours door is keypad-controlled; they will need the code below.

staff pass of badup-kawig = bdg-TYN-3

## Onboarding: Transcode Farm (Pelicanworks)

Welcome! Quick notes before the weekly sync. The transcode farm is ~200 worker nodes chewing through mezzanine files; the scheduler is called Gristle and it is grumpy. Most things are self-healing, but if the whole farm stalls, someone has to log into the control plane with the emergency operator account — regular SSO won't reach it by design. That account lives behind its own prompt, off the normal auth path. At that prompt, enter the recovery passphrase below.

recovery phrase for fajeg-kawep: druix-gorius-briax-ulaeth-fraox-lammir-pelox-jormir-pelwyn-julir